Economist Manoranjan Sharma believes that the situation in the Middle East is evolving and could potentially escalate if the Israel-Palestinian conflict spills over to Iran and if China gets involved. This adds to the existing challenges of inflation and the ongoing Russia-Ukraine war. Sharma questions whether central banks will need to raise interest rates to control inflation, potentially affecting growth. He also highlights the impact of rising crude oil prices due to tensions in Russia and the Middle East, which could negatively impact investors and certain sectors.
